25 |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Rebecca Borunda conducted a plan of correction visit. LPA was greeted by, identified herself to, and explained the purpose of the visit to Caregiver Victoria Dao.
The purpose of the visit was to verify if the deficiencies issued on 12/6/2024 had been corrected. On 12/6/2024, the licensee was issued deficiencies 87465(h)(2) and 87465(h)(5) regarding medication management and storage with a correction due date of 12/31/2024. On 12/31/2024, Licensee Lucia Totanes submitted copies of medication training for staff as proof of correction for both deficiencies to the Department.
During today’s visit, LPA Borunda conducted a brief walk through of the facility, observed a resident in care, and reviewed resident medications. LPA observed that residents' medications were stored in bubble packs and pill bottles in the facility's locked medication cabinet. LPA visually verified that medications were no longer stored in multi-day pill boxes and were not stored outside of the facility's locked medication cabinet. LPA observed that resident medications were stored in their original container and were labelled with the resident's prescription. Per Caregiver Dao, the pill boxes containing resident medications were removed from the unsecured cabinet and residents are receiving medications directly from their pill bottles or bubble packs. Caregiver Dao also verbally confirmed that staff received medication training from the medical professional listed in the correction documents submitted by Licensee Totanes. Based on the submitted documents and the observations during today's visit, the deficiencies 87465(h)(2) and 87465(h)(5) are corrected. LPA provided Caregiver Dao with a Letter of Deficiency Cited Cleared.
An exit interview was conducted with Caregiver Victoria Dao, whose signature below confirms receipt of a copy of this report, Letter of Deficiency Cited Cleared, and the Licensee Appeal Rights (LIC9058 3/22). |
